Excel中的隔行加行技巧大全

在工作中,使用Excel进行数据处理是常见的需求。特别是在处理大量数据时,隔行加行的需求频繁出现。本文将详细介绍在Excel中如何实现这一功能,帮助用户提高工作效率。

什么是隔行加行?

隔行加行是指在表格中插入新行的同时,保持原有数据行不变。这个功能在处理大型数据集时非常有用,尤其是需要进行图表分析或数据汇总时。

为什么需要隔行加行?

  • 数据可读性:隔行加行可以有效提高数据的可读性,方便不同数据之间的比较。
  • 视觉效果:在展示数据时,通过隔行加行能够增强视觉效果,使得数据更加整齐。
  • 便于分类:隔行加行允许用户在数据中插入总结行或说明行,帮助更好地组织数据。

Excel中如何实现隔行加行?

方法1:手动插入空行

这是最直接的方法,适用于小规模的数据操作。

  1. 在需要插入新行的位置上单击右键。
  2. 选择“插入”选项,在这一行的上方插入新行。
  3. 重复以上操作,直到所有需要的空行都插入。

方法2:使用快捷键

使用快捷键可以提高插入空行的效率。

  1. 选中需要插入行的下方单元格。
  2. 按下 Ctrl + Shift + + (加号),在当前行上方插入新行。
  3. 重复以上操作,插入多个空行。

方法3:使用Excel VBA

对于需要大量处理数据的用户,可以使用VBA宏来自动化插入行的过程。

  1. 按下 Alt + F11,打开 VBA 编辑器。

  2. 新建模块,然后输入以下代码: vba Sub InsertRowsEveryOther() Dim i As Integer For i = 1 To ActiveSheet.UsedRange.Rows.Count Step 2 ActiveSheet.Rows(i + 1).Insert Shift:=xlDown Next i End Sub

  3. 运行宏,该宏会自动在每行之间插入一行空行。

方法4:利用筛选和复制

通过筛选和复制也可以达到隔行加行的效果。

  1. 把数据复制到新的工作表中。
  2. 在新表中,将需要隔行加行的数据筛选出来。
  3. 在筛选后的行之间插入空白行。

常见问题FAQ

Q1: 隔行加行后,如何快速填充相邻的单元格?

使用填充柄,将左侧或上方单元格的内容拖动到新插入的空行中,可以快速填充数据。

Q2: 使用VBA插入行时,如何控制插入行的数量?

VBA代码中,可以通过调整步长来控制插入行的数量。例如,将 Step 2 改为 Step 3 则每两行插入一空行。

Q3: 是否可以批量删除隔行加行?

可以。使用条件格式查找空行,然后选中并删除这些空行。

Q4: 在Excel中,插入行会影响公式吗?

会的,插入新的行会影响使用绝对引用的公式,确保在插入行后检查所有公式的正确性。

Q5: 如何保证隔行加行后数据不丢失?

插入行前一定要备份数据,或使用Excel的“撤消”功能,在操作失误时恢复数据。

总结

隔行加行是提高数据处理效率的重要技巧,通过手动、快捷键、VBA等多种方法,用户可以根据自己的需求选择合适的方式进行操作。无论是在数据分析还是日常数据处理中的美观性,隔行加行都能发挥其独特的作用。

正文完
 0